Across Washington, a cardiovascular disease physician visit ranges from $80 to $249 with a median of $80. This is 18% below the national median of $97. Based on 101 providers with published pricing data.

Overall, patient sentiment towards Dr. Michael Ring, MD, is overwhelmingly positive, with an impressive average rating of 5 out of 5 based on 146 reviews. Patients frequently commend his professionalism, expertise, and caring demeanor, highlighting his ability to make time for patients and listen attentively to their concerns. Many reviews reflect a long-standing trust in his care, with some patients expressing sadness about his upcoming retirement while feeling reassured about the quality of care from his associates. Common themes of praise include Dr. Ring's thorough explanations of conditions and treatments, as well as his attentive follow-up care. Patients appreciate his extensive experience, noting that he has been a reliable cardiologist for many over the years. Specific mentions of life-saving interventions and a strong recommendation from long-term patients further reinforce his reputation as a skilled and compassionate physician. Criticism is minimal, with the primary concern being the emotional impact of his retirement on his patients. While some patients express disappointment about his departure, they still convey confidence in the care they will receive from his colleagues. Overall, Dr. Ring is highly regarded, making him a strong candidate for anyone seeking cardiology care in Spokane, WA.
